The 49ers got linebacker Kwon Alexander back on the practice field this week and Alexander may be doing more than practicing next week. Alexander has been out since tearing his pectoral muscle in late October and Adam Schefter of ESPN reports that he has a "good chance" of playing next Saturday. The 49ers will find [more]
